Enigmatic modernist work built by the renowned Catalan architect Antoni Gaudí. Located in the heart of Barcelona, ​​more precisely on Avenida Paseo de Gracia (Passeig de Gracia, in Catalan), the building was erected between 1904 and 1906 (if they go to the city, do not forget to visit!)

In this work of wavy like the back of an animal with scales tornasoladas- ceilings, Gaudí sent to ring the exterior walls to shape waved and then fill them with stained glass and ceramic discs. Organic forms of light and color are some of the details to note in this wonderful piece of architecture.
